Why Choose UPVC Doors?

Before diving into the setup procedure, it's crucial to understand the benefits of UPVC doors:

Advantages of UPVC DoorsDescription
DurabilityUPVC doors are resistant to weather modifications, rot, and corrosion, guaranteeing a long life expectancy.
Energy EfficiencyThey supply excellent thermal insulation, assisting to lower energy expenses.
SecurityUPVC doors generally include multi-point locking systems for enhanced security.
Low MaintenanceUnlike wooden doors, UPVC doors do not need frequent painting or varnishing.
Aesthetic VarietyOffered in various styles, colours, and ends up to suit any home decoration.

Step-by-Step Guide to Fitting a UPVC Door Panel

Action 1: Measure Your Door Frame

  • Precision is Key: Start by measuring the width and height of the door frame to ensure you acquire the correct size UPVC door panel.
  • Note any abnormalities: Check for any unequal surface areas around the frame that might affect the fitting.

Action 2: Prepare the Door Frame

  • Eliminate the Old Door (if applicable): If changing an existing door, carefully eliminate it from its hinges, making sure that you do not harm the frame.
  • Clean the Frame: Remove any debris, dust, or old paint to make sure a clean surface area for the brand-new panel.

Step 3: Position the UPVC Door Panel

  • Place the Door Panel: Place the new UPVC door panel into the frame.  click here  fits comfortably within the frame and is located level.
  • Inspect Alignment: Use a level to validate that the door panel is directly, making necessary changes.

Step 4: Secure the Door Panel

  • Drill Holes: Once the door is located correctly, drill pilot holes for the screws into the frame. Beware not to drill too deeply.
  • Place Screws: Use the screws to secure the panel to the frame. Start from the top and work your way down, examining alignment often.

Step 5: Fit the Lock and Handle

  • Mark Placement: Mark the positions for the lock and handle based upon the maker's directions.
  • Sculpt as Needed: Use a chisel to produce space for the lock and manage if they do not fit flush versus the panel.
  • Set up the Lock and Handle: Follow the guidelines supplied with the lock and handle set and ensure they are securely fitted.

Step 6: Seal the Edges

  • Apply Silicone Sealant: Use silicone sealant around the edges of the door panel to avoid drafts and wetness ingress. Smooth it down with a finger or a sealant tool for a tidy surface.
  • Install Weather Stripping: If required, healthy weather stripping around the door frame to offer additional insulation and security.

Action 7: Finalize the Installation

  • Check the Door: Open and close the door a number of times to guarantee it runs smoothly. Make modifications if needed.
  • Clean Up: Remove any particles from the installation and inspect the area for any tools left behind.

Upkeep Tips for UPVC Doors

To make sure the durability and efficiency of UPVC doors, consider these upkeep suggestions:

  1. Regular Cleaning: Use a moist cloth and mild cleaning agent to clean up the door immediately.
  2. Inspect Seals: Periodically check the seals and gaskets for any signs of wear and change them when required.
  3. Lubricate Locks: Use a suitable lube on the lock systems to maintain smooth operation.
  4. Examine for Alignment: Seasonal temperature level changes can trigger doors to move. Examine positioning regularly and change if essential.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

Q1: How long does it take to fit a UPVC door panel?

A1: The installation procedure normally takes 3 to 5 hours, depending upon the property owner's experience and the complexity of the task.

Q2: Can I fit a UPVC door panel myself?

A2: Yes, with the right tools and following the provided steps, a lot of property owners can effectively fit a UPVC door panel themselves.

Q3: How do I understand if my existing frame appropriates for a UPVC door?

A3: The frame needs to be structurally sound, without any rot or damage, and need to be square to ensure appropriate fitting. Consulting an expert is advisable if not sure.

Q4: What sizes do UPVC door panels been available in?

A4: UPVC door panels are available in numerous basic sizes, but customized sizes can likewise be bought to fit unique measurements.

Q5: Are UPVC doors energy efficient?

A5: Yes, UPVC doors provide exceptional insulation homes, which can help in reducing energy costs over time.
